Code Duplication    Length = 9-9 lines in 2 locations

src/Eccube/Service/OrderStateMachine.php 2 locations

@@ 199-207 (lines=9) @@
196
     *
197
     * @param Event $event
198
     */
199
    public function commitAddPoint(Event $event)
200
    {
201
        /* @var Order $Order */
202
        $Order = $event->getSubject();
203
        $Customer = $Order->getCustomer();
204
        if ($Customer) {
205
            $Customer->setPoint(intval($Customer->getPoint()) + intval($Order->getAddPoint()));
206
        }
207
    }
208
209
    /**
210
     * 会員に付与した加算ポイントを取り消す.
@@ 214-222 (lines=9) @@
211
     *
212
     * @param Event $event
213
     */
214
    public function rollbackAddPoint(Event $event)
215
    {
216
        /* @var Order $Order */
217
        $Order = $event->getSubject();
218
        $Customer = $Order->getCustomer();
219
        if ($Customer) {
220
            $Customer->setPoint(intval($Customer->getPoint()) - intval($Order->getAddPoint()));
221
        }
222
    }
223
224
    /**
225
     * 受注ステータスを再設定.